Recycling
The process of converting waste materials into new materials and objects, aiming to reduce consumption of raw materials.
Scrap
Waste materials or discarded objects that can be recycled or reused, often leftover from manufacturing and consumption.
Marginal Abatement Cost
Represents the cost associated with eliminating an additional unit of a negative output, such as pollution.
Emissions Permit
A legal right granted by a government to emit a certain amount of pollutants into the atmosphere; often used in cap and trade programs.
